Xbox has a new group feature which lets you create folders of favorite apps and games. And this is how it works!
Microsoft has been working around the clock to bring new features to the Xbox console, and in an Alpha ring update this week, the company finally rolled out the new grouping feature more broadly.
Groups allows you to create folders in the Guide menu for quick access to games and apps. You can name the folders, creating tailor-made spaces that sync across consoles. Here's a quick look at how they work, and how you can create your own groups.
